Ingredients
For the Salad
- 4 large cucumbers, thinly sliced
- 1 small red onion, thinly sliced
- 2 tablespoons fresh dill, chopped
- 1 teaspoon salt
For the Creamy Dressing
- 1 cup sour cream
- 2 tablespoons mayonnaise
- 1 tablespoon white vinegar
- 1 teaspoon l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on sugar
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Cucumbers
Wash the cucumbers thoroughly.
Slice them thinly using a sharp knife or mandoline slicer.
Place the cucumber slices in a large bowl and sprinkle with salt.
Allow them to sit for about 20 to 30 minutes.
This step helps draw out excess moisture and keeps the salad crisp.
Step 2: Drain Excess Liquid
After resting, gently pat the cucumber slices dry using paper towels.
Remove as much moisture as possible to prevent a watery dressing.
Transfer the cucumbers to a clean mixing bowl.
Step 3: Prepare the Dressing
In a separate bowl, combine:
- Sour cream
- Mayonnaise
- White vinegar
- Lemon juice
- Sugar
- Garlic powder
- Black pepper
Whisk until smooth and creamy.
Step 4: Combine Ingredients
Add the sliced red onion and fresh dill to the cucumbers.
Pour the dressing over the mixture.
Gently toss until everything is evenly coated.
Step 5: Chill Before Serving
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
Chilling allows the flavors to blend beautifully and enhances the refreshing taste.
Step 6: Serve
Stir gently before serving.
Garnish with additional fresh dill if desired.
Serve cold and enjoy.
Tips for the Best Cucumber Salad
Choose Fresh Cucumbers
Firm, crisp cucumbers provide the best texture and flavor.
Salt the Cucumbers First
This simple step prevents excess liquid from watering down the dressing.
Use Fresh Dill
Fresh dill adds brightness that dried herbs simply cannot match.
Chill Before Serving
Allowing the salad to rest in the refrigerator significantly improves the overall flavor.
Delicious Variations
Greek-Inspired Version
Add crumbled feta cheese, cherry tomatoes, and a touch of oregano.
Lightened-Up Option
Replace sour cream and mayonnaise with plain Greek yogurt.
Extra Crunchy Version
Add sliced radishes or celery.
Sweet and Tangy Style
Increase the sugar slightly and add a splash of apple cider vinegar.
Garden Fresh Version
Mix in chopped tomatoes, green onions, and fresh parsley.

Storage Instructions
Store leftover cucumber sal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
It is best enjoyed within 2 days.
Because cucumbers naturally release moisture over time, stir before serving leftovers.
Avoid freezing, as the texture of the cucumbers will become soft and watery after thawing.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Skipping the Salting Step
This can result in a watery salad.
Using Overripe Cucumbers
Fresh, firm cucumbers provide the best crunch.
Overdressing the Salad
Too much dressing can overwhelm the fresh flavor of the vegetables.
Serving Immediately
Allowing the salad to chill improves both flavor and texture.
